Size:100ul

Host:Rabbit

Clonality:Polyclonal

Isotype:IgG

GeneName:HIST2H3A; HIST2H3C; HIST2H3D,HIST1H3A; HIST1H3B; HIST1H3C; HIST1H3D; HIST1H3E; HIST1H3F; HIST1H3G; HIST1H3H; HIST1H3I; HIST1H3J,H3F3A; H3F3B

GeneID:126961,333932,653604,8350,8351,8352,8353,8354,8355,8356,8357,8358,8968,3020,3021

Uniprot:P68431/Q71DI3/P84243

Specificity:Acetyl-Histone H3 (Lys9/14/18/23/27) Antibody detects endogenous levels of Acetyl-Histone H3 only when acetylated at Lys9/14/18/23/27.

Immunogen:A synthesized peptide derived from human Histone H3 around the acetylation site of Lys9/14/18/23/27.

Storage:Rabbit IgG in phosphate buffered saline , pH 7.4, 150mM NaCl, 0.02% sodium azide and 50% glycerol.Store at -20 °C.Stable for 12 months from date of receipt.

Reactivity:Human,Mouse,Rat

Prediction:Bovine

Application:WB,IHC,IF/ICC,ELISA(peptide)

Dilution:WB 1:500-1:2000, IF/ICC 1:100-1:500, IHC 1:50-1:200, ELISA(peptide) 1:20000-1:40000

Conjugate:Unconjugated

RRID:AB_2844627

An Introduction to Blocking Peptides:A superior strategy for validation of antibody binding is the use of blocking peptides. In a Western Blotting assay, our blocking peptide was validated to block the signal of this antibody. This ensures the site-specificity of an antibody, including phosphor-antibodies. In the case of the phosphor- antibodies, the antibodies can and will only recognize the phosphorylated target protein at the corresponding site, not the non-phosphorylated target protein or target protein phosphorylated at a different site.
